Output 71e3393b85c052d15b9b767283cac1541e7362df6e9d3f3c2f7e35f456c1fc8f:0

value
13356008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3058b8ffd76dc53d71fda4652f617e4e37b94a8a OP_EQUAL
address
366eeJuzoKgW6zQEvbBKadLzvK4PV5hJkj
transaction
71e3393b85c052d15b9b767283cac1541e7362df6e9d3f3c2f7e35f456c1fc8f
confirmations
333573
spent
true